Ipswich Borough Council and the Ipswich Town Community Trust are joining forces with ASDA and Healthy Ambitions Suffolk to create two new Lunchtime Business Football Leagues, which will run throughout the World Cup.

The two six-a-side leagues aim to get as many people as possible playing football during the exciting World Cup period, with the added benefit of getting people active during their lunchtimes. There is a maximum squad size of eight, with each player paying £2.50 a game.
 
The Ipswich Town Community Trust Lunchtime Business League will be based at Portman Road, with 12 teams competing in two leagues of six. This league kicks off on Monday 7th June and finishes with the final on 21st July. Games will be played from12.30-1.30pm except for the final, which will run from 12.30-1.40pm.
 
The Council’s Team Ipswich Lunchtime Business League will be based at Gainsborough Sports Centre, with eight teams competing in two leagues of four. This league begins on Friday 18th June and finishes with the final on 9th of July. All matches will run from 12.30-1.20pm except the final, which will be from 12.30-1.30pm.
